Understanding Oud Perfumes Kenya: The Heart of Arabian Fragrance

To understand Oud Perfumes Kenya and why they’ve caught on so strongly, it helps to understand what oud actually is. Oud, also called ‘agarwood’, comes from the resinous heartwood of specific trees that have been infected by a particular mould. The result is one of the most complex and valuable fragrance materials in the world. Genuine oud oil is extraordinarily expensive, which is why many fragrances use oud accords rather than the real thing.

Quality Arabian fragrance houses like Ahmed Al Maghribi use oud properly – as a central note that defines the character of the fragrance rather than a background suggestion. The result is a depth and warmth that synthetic or oud-light fragrances simply cannot replicate. Once you’ve smelt a properly oud-forward fragrance, the comparison with lighter alternatives becomes obvious.

Oriental Perfumes Kenya: More Than Just Oud

Oriental Perfumes Kenya is a broad category that includes a lot of different scents that are based on warm, rich ingredients. Different amounts of amber, musk, incense, sandalwood, rose, and other spices come together to make different characters. Understanding a few of these helps you navigate fragrance choices more confidently.

Amber-forward fragrances are warm, slightly sweet, and deeply comfortable — these tend to suit evening wear particularly well and have excellent longevity on skin. Spiced oriental fragrances add cardamom, saffron, or pepper to the base, creating something more complex and energetic. Floral oriental combines rose or jasmine with warm base notes, producing something that feels simultaneously romantic and grounded.

Musk Perfumes Kenya: The Underrated Category

Among the Musk Perfumes Kenya category, musk serves a role that many fragrance wearers don’t consciously notice but would miss immediately if it were absent. Musk is the note that makes a fragrance feel like it’s part of you rather than sitting on top of your skin. It’s the element that creates that quality of ‘their skin but better’ that makes some fragrances so compelling.

Modern musk’s are all synthetic — the original animal-derived musk has been replaced entirely by lab-created alternatives that are more ethical and, in many cases, more refined. Good musk fragrances layer beautifully with other scents, which is why they’re also popular as a base for building a fragrance combination.

Arabian Fragrances Nairobi: How to Choose and Wear Them

The growing market for Arabian Fragrances Nairobi has also brought a lot of interest in how to wear them properly. A few things make a real difference. Heat activates fragrance, which means pulse points — wrists, neck, and inside of elbows — release the scent more effectively than spraying on clothing. Don’t rub your wrists together after applying; this breaks the molecular structure of the top notes and dulls the opening of the fragrance.

For oil-based fragrances, which form a significant part of the Arabian tradition, a small amount goes much further than with alcohol-based alternatives. One or two small applications to pulse points are sufficient. Oil fragrances also tend to stay closer to the skin — sillage (the trail left by the fragrance) is typically lower than with alcohol-based versions, but longevity is often superior.

Layering is a practice deeply embedded in Arabian fragrance culture. Wearing body oil or lotion first, then applying the fragrance over it, extends the longevity significantly. Some enthusiasts layer two fragrances — a musk-forward base with an oud or amber fragrance over the top — to create something entirely their own.
